Features

  • Strong Weight CapacityOur adjustable trailer dolly has max. 420 lbs load capacity, allowing you to move various types of heavy boats effortlessly. Note: The bolts are stored in the pipes
  • Adjustable Rod LengthIt's free for you to adjust the length of 87.8/98/108.2 in to accommodate different sizes of boats
  • Reliable Tires DesignThis trailer mover dolly is equipped with 15.7 in large-sized pneumatic tires, capable of rolling smoothly on grassland, sand, cement road, and so on without worries about a flat tire. Besides, the 41.3'' widened wheelbase makes your work stable and effortless on uphill and downhill roads
  • Durable Carbon SteelMade of high-quality carbon steel with a galvanized and powder-coating surface, our trailer mover is rustproof and stylish for outdoor use. In addition, the nonslip rubber brackets can effectively keep the boats from falling
  • Move Various BoatsThis trailer tow dolly is your ideal option to move your boats, kayaks, canoes, and more into storage, through tight areas, and in spaces where you can't park them. It's widely used on yards, carports, driveways, caravan parks, etc

  • Easy to tow with bicycle. Easy to tow with bicycle.
Size: 420lbs
The trailer is specifically designed for playing tetris with stuff in your garage like a small boat you normally launch from your truck bed versus trailering or a kayak. The trailer is NOT designed to be towed with a car. You could reasonably configure the trailer to be towed with a golf cart. I am continuing my education and got rid of a car temporarily to save money. I purchased my kayak when I was living steps from the Gulf of Mexico and recently moved 3 miles from the water. This trailer enabled me to still use my kayak despite being several miles from the water now. I simply bolted a bike cargo trailer Hitch coupler (cost about $10 on Amazon) into the trailer tounge where the handle is intended to bolt and it is a perfect fit. The trailer weighs about 50 pounds and so does my kayak. I found the center of balance on the trailer so there is about 15 pounds on the rear axle of the bicycle and it tows nicely. The tounge does rub my rear tire on turns but I'm mindful of this and I don't have to make many turns and when the tounge and rear tire do bind, I simply get off the bike and walk the bike and trailer through those handful of tighter turns. I lock my bike and trailer to a sign post by the beach, so I theft proofed the trailer by using red lock-tite on the bolts then rounded the bolt heads with a Dremel. I also added a couple rivets in addition to rounded bolt heads. I bought a heavy chain lock for the trailer and I lock my bike with a kryptonite lock. Also, I added rivets to my bike seat (no longer quick release), and rounded the bolt on the rear wheel of the bike so the trailer Hitch coupler is also difficult to steal. I tested the trailer yesterday for the first time and the trailer worked great. My only complaint about the trailer is that it could accommodate the shorter width of kayaks better but that is an easy fixed by adding rope of bungee cords. I used bungee cords but did not have them tight enough to compensate for where the trailer fell short. The trailer is strong; went through every one of my drill bits modifying the trailer to my needs; then went through nearly every applicable Dremel bit but got it finished. The trailer is stable (despite my kayak shifting). The side of the road I am on is about 14 feet above sea level so I had to go down steep hills getting to the beach, and clobbered a couple curbs along the way, and the trailer stayed planted so it is very stable. If you wish to move the trailer itself, simply remove about 3 bolt and the trail can be divided in half and fit in a truck, van, etc. The trailer itself is slightly longer than the average mountain bike which makes it very portable.
